**Position Purpose**:
The Supervisor, Records is accountable to implement and reinforce procedures ensuring the availability of distribution system asset records associated with engineering and operations functions. This role also focuses on prioritizing, tracking and overseeing all transactions against the GIS database from a standards, quality and throughput perspective. The Supervisor, Records provides leadership and support to Asset Records staff by setting and monitoring departmental objectives, policies, budgets and operating plans.

**Key Responsibilities/Accountabilities**:

- Accountable for maintaining and securing electronic and paper records to sustain a comprehensive GIS record system for the utility distribution system and associated data management of assets, easements, joint use records, etc.
- Delivers high quality drafting and records services to Engineering stakeholders for capital and maintenance programs
- Manages all land rights issues for distribution system plant and managing all property divestiture issues including environmental clean-up and approvals
- Develops, monitors and measures techniques to ensure completion of annual metrics, compliance and administration of 3rd party agreements/licenses
- Responds to customers, contractors, consultants and outside agency requests
- Leads and/or participates in department projects and key initiatives to ensure quality and timely completion within budget including contract negotiation and administration for customer related projects
- Plans, organizes and supervises daily activities of operational unit
- Provides coaching, development, performance management, technical guidance and advice
- Provides input into department goals and objectives
- Ensures compliance to legislative, regulatory and Health & Safety policies, procedures and standards
- Performs other duties as assigned

**Education & Specialized Knowledge**:

- Bachelor’s degree or college diploma in computer science, electrical engineering, GIS studies, or recognized equivalent
- Knowledge of regulatory and governmental requirements (OEB Rules and Regulations, PIPEDA and OH&S)
- Demonstrated expertise and knowledge of electrical utility distribution networks
- Demonstrated expertise in contract specification development, administration, negotiating and interpretation, property request transactions, departmental equipment specifications/procurement and programming

**Experience**:

- Demonstrated experience in a supervisory or lead role, or successful completion of a recognized leadership or supervisory course
- Experience in a unionized utility environment an asset

**Skills/Abilities/Competencies**:

- Strong ability to lead change and engage, develop and motivate teams
-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to provide practical and/or innovative solutions
- Strong written and presentation skills, with the ability to convey information accurately and concisely
- Ability to plan, prioritize and execute multiple projects and initiatives within established timelines
- Must hold and maintain a valid class G driver’s license
